Renate Mackays Bildband ist eine Einladung, auf das Burgenland zu blicken, und zwar jenseits des Neusiedlers Sees auf eine Gegend, die für viele schon als Geheimtipp gilt, aber sehr zu Unrecht noch zu wenig bekannt ist. Geprägt von einer sanften Hügellandschaft, die sich im Geschriebensteiner und Landseer Naturpark erwandern lässt, ist das Mittelburgenland schlicht und einfach anders. Manchmal scheint es, als wäre die Zeit hier stehen geblieben, wenn man durch verträumte Dörfer fährt, alte Burgen besichtigt oder vor den großen Kastanienbäumen in Liebing steht. Vielfältige Möglichkeiten bieten sich hier, einen Tag, einen Urlaub oder die Wochenenden zu verbringen. Mit Rad, Pferd, zu Fuß oder gar mit Draisine lässt sich die Gegend bestens erkunden. This book is an invitation to look beyond the tourism of Neusiedlersee, to a region which for many remains a secret. Characterised by a wooded hilly landscape, which can be discovered on foot in areas such as the national parks of Geschriebenstein and Landsee, middle Burgenland is different. Sometimes, when standing at the foot of giant chestnut trees in Liebing or within the walls of medieval castles it seems as though time stands still. Yet the area offers so much to do whether walking, cycling, and riding or on a Draisine, it is surely a tempting place to spend a day, a vacation or weekends.

The area that constitutes the Austrian federal province of Burgenland belonged to the Hungarian part of the Habsburg empire until the end of World War I. This book helps us realize that geographical knowledge does not come ready-made. Instead, it is created by knowledge makers: geographers, historians, statisticians etc. This knowledge-making helped to legitimatize the area transferred between Austria and Hungary, shape the Burgenland identity, and depict its geopolitical role in the rise of national socialism. This book is about how those studying Burgenland, the creators of its geographical knowledge, saw and represented the province. It explores how they grasped the geographical characteristics of the region through their own perspective, influenced by their own professional positions, individual careers, motivations, and by the broader historical and social medium. The way the area between the provinces of Lower Austria and Styria came about as Burgenland is enthralling, as is how the people there experienced this change of sovereignty and how everyday social and economic relationships were transformed. Tracing the geographical discourses in the interwar period and beyond, the book argues that Burgenland became a successful geographical project, and departs from thoughts of subdivision, unviability, and backwardness, concentrating instead on fertility, unity, and modernization.

1945 wurde das Burgenland - bis 1921 Teil Ungarns - ein zweites Mal Bundesland der Republik Osterreich. Nach der Besatzungsdekade und der Phase als Grenzland am Eisernen Vorhang kommen nach dem Ende des Kommunismus durch die sogenannte "Ostoffnung" neue Herausforderungen und Chancen auf das Land an der EU-Aussengrenze zu. Die Entwicklung der Strukturen des politischen Systems, die Bedeutung der Volksgruppen, der Kirchen, des Bildungswesens, der Medien, der Kultur und Wirtschaftspolitik sowie der Wohnbauforderung im Land der Pendlerdorfer sind zentrale Themen dieser Gesamtdarstellung der Landesgeschichte nach 1945.
